SUMMARY:

Holidays Policy:

The purpose of this Policy is to designate recognized University holidays. The University is limited to 10 holidays per year according to ABOR policy.

The President instituted Juneteenth as a new holiday beginning in 2023. In order to accommodate the new Juneteenth holiday, the day after Thanksgiving will be removed from the list of holidays and will be designated as a closure day in the University Closure Compensation policy.

University Closure Compensation Policy:

The University observes an annual scheduled period of University closure time for the day after the Thanksgiving holiday and the period of closure time between the Christmas holidays and the New Year's holiday. The President or the President’s designee may identify certain buildings and/or areas that will be exempt from the University closure based on a business need to remain open. When the University is closed, most employees do not report to work and do not receive regular pay. This Policy provides appropriate compensation.

This update is being requested in conjunction with an update to the Holidays Policy that will add Juneteenth as a University holiday and remove the day after Thanksgiving as a holiday. The policy change provides a paid day off in the way of a closure day for the day after the Thanksgiving holiday.
